1.  draw three intersecting circles
___ draw a box around the three circles
___ label each of the circles ___ roses, tulips , orchids
___ label the box ___ flower gardners


fill in quantities that are given ___ usually starting with intersection of all groups
___ "11 grew all three types" ___ this number goes in the intersection of the three circles
___ "16 grew none of these three" ___ this number goes outside the circles, but inside the box


quantities must reflect already existing values


___ "20 grew both roses and tulips"
___ there are 20 in the roses/tulips intersection
___ but 11 of those have already been counted because they grow all three
___ so the remaining intersection area gets the quantity 9


similarly fill in orchids/tulips (4) and roses/orchids (15)


now fill in the roses, orchids, and tulips circles ___ taking into account the already existing values


you should now be able to answer (a) through (e) by using the filled in quantities


the other two questions use the same technique
